SELECTIVE SYSTEM DETERMINING RANGE FOR COMBAT COMPLEX Russian patent published in 2000 - IPC

Abstract RU 2154808 C2

FIELD: digital systems measuring range by radiation reflected from target. SUBSTANCE: proposed system includes laser range finder incorporating radiation transmitter and receiver. System makes it feasible to process data on range to target in specified range interval. Nearest boundary of interval is set by operator and far boundary is established automatically in correspondence with specified law depending of dynamic characteristics of particular guided missile. Second version of system makes it possible for operator to set center of interval of measured range. In this case nearest and far boundary of interval are established automatically according to specified law. It is achieved by conversion of established range of register connected to unit of permanent storage to code of minimal range by third output of permanent storage connected to second input of first comparison circuit. Data on measured range to target go to output of range finder only if target is present within established interval of ranges. In opposite case value of range either equal to value of nearest boundary of interval of ranges or to value set by operator is fed to output of range finder. EFFECT: increased automation level and noise immunity. 5 cl, 2 dwg, 1 tbl
